Student Design Awards Winner - Curiosity: Kinetic Typography

Winner of the Patricia Tindale Award
Dan Palmer (www.dpalmermotion.com) - Canterbury Christ Church University
Voiceover: Ian Leslie, author of "Curious: The Desire to Know and Why Your Future Depends On It"

  • @ElliotRuddy

    @ElliotRuddy

    5 жыл бұрын

    it's basically all just trim paths and stroke reveals, theres some regular transform keyframe animation in there too for the text, also spotted a little bit of MisterHorse's Animation Composer preset animations, if you break it down it's pretty simple to accomplish. Just time consuming
